Posted by: DrStrange at September 28, 2006, 6:44 pm
Topic: MGR at party Forum: Bonus Whores
Every time you play a raked hand, you are credited with your share of the gross revenue for the hand. Say you are on a full 6-max table that rakes $0.25 - your share would be +$0.0625.

If you are clearing a bonus your share of the gross revenue will be reduced by the bonus you earned from the hand. So if the bonus is a 10 rake per dollar bonus, you would lose $0.10 from your accumulating MGR each time the hand is raked.

Combining the two for this example hand shows you had a net negative incremental MGR of $0.0375 for this one hand.

How all of this works in the real world depends on the contract between the poker room and the affiliate, which we don't have a copy of. And in the case of Party, we all know they don't generally support rakeback deals <wink> so the discussion would be irrelevant. However, a hypothetical whore who signed up for Party rakeback but only played for the bonuses would likely need to be playing 2/4 Limit or higher to create positive MGR from cl...
